It Appears That Ohio State Coach Ryan Day Appears Is Hinting At Clemson Sign Stealing
Joe Maiorana-USA TODAY Sports
It seems as though Ohio State head coach Ryan Day has had enough of Dabo Swinney saying his Buckeyes don't belong in the CFB Playoff. During a press conference earlier this week, Day was complimenting Clemson defensive coordinator Brent Venables when he made this interesting comment about how well-prepared that unit usually is...
quote:

“He seems to always know exactly what the other team is doing… why that is I don’t really know,” Day said, via 247Sports. “But I can tell you he’s been doing it for a long time.”
(The Spun)
